Newcastle United Triumphs 3-1 Over Aston Villa in FA Cup Clash

Newcastle United achieved a convincing 3-1 victory against Aston Villa in the FA Cup on March 15, 2024. The match showcased strong performances from several players, particularly Sandro Tonali, who made a significant impact in the midfield. This win allows Newcastle to progress further in the prestigious tournament, adding to their momentum as they aim for silverware this season.

Kieran Trippier opened the scoring for Newcastle, setting the tone early in the match. His precise free-kick in the 12th minute found the back of the net, giving Newcastle a crucial lead. The team maintained pressure on Aston Villa, showcasing both offensive skill and defensive resilience throughout the match.

Aston Villa managed to equalize shortly after, with a goal from Ollie Watkins in the 34th minute. The home side’s brief resurgence, however, was swiftly countered by Newcastle’s determination. Just before halftime, Nick Woltemade netted the second goal for Newcastle, restoring their advantage and shifting the momentum back in their favor.

As the match progressed, Newcastle continued to dominate, with Tonali displaying an aggressive and commanding presence in midfield. His ability to disrupt Villa’s play was vital, earning him a rating of 7/10 from observers. With every pass, he demonstrated both skill and tenacity, contributing to the overall strategy that led to Newcastle’s success.

In the second half, Newcastle sealed their victory when Callum Wilson scored the third goal in the 67th minute. His placement and timing were impeccable, ensuring Newcastle’s lead was secure as the minutes ticked away. Villa struggled to respond effectively, and Newcastle’s defense, led by Trippier, held firm against Villa’s attempts to mount a comeback.

The victory not only reflects Newcastle’s strong squad depth but also highlights the individual talents that comprise the team. Players such as Tonali and Woltemade have begun to form an effective partnership in the midfield, providing both creativity and strength.

Looking ahead, Newcastle United will carry this momentum into their next matches, as they continue to pursue success in both the FA Cup and the league. The team’s ability to perform under pressure was clearly on display, and fans will hope to see more of this intensity in upcoming fixtures.

With this win, Newcastle United solidifies its standing as a formidable contender in the FA Cup, showcasing both skill and teamwork that could see them advance deep into the tournament.
